Overview


About the Opportunity

Are you a technical expert in SQL and data operations with a passion for modernizing and automating systems? This is an exciting opportunity to join a dynamic insurance company that focuses on client centricity, innovation, and unique solutions for the South African market. As a Senior Data Operations Engineer, you will take ownership of core data operations, modernize legacy processes, and drive automation while acting as a key custodian of critical business data. If you are detail-oriented, solutions-driven, and eager to make a strategic impact, this role is for you.

Role Overview

As the Senior Data Operations Engineer, you will assume technical and operational responsibilities currently managed by the CIO. You will modernize SQL-based and data warehouse processes, ensure data quality and integration across business systems, and act as the primary technical escalation point for data-related issues. This role requires a balance of hands-on technical expertise and collaboration with analysts, developers, and business units, with a clear growth path into senior leadership positions within data operations.


Key Responsibilities

  • Modernize legacy technical processes across SQL, data extraction, and system integration to drive automation, scalability, and documentation.
  • Maintain and optimize SQL routines, stored procedures, and extract logic for operational and reporting purposes.
  • Act as the Data Custodian for critical business domains, ensuring accuracy, consistency, and controlled access.
  • Oversee and improve data extracts for both internal business functions and reporting.
  • Ensure effective integration between source systems and the data warehouse, with focus on performance, quality, and maintainability.
  • Support and expand the company’s evolving data warehouse, including the transition to Microsoft Fabric and star schema best practices.
  • Identify operational inefficiencies and implement process improvements, automation, and controls to reduce risk and dependency.
  • Collaborate with data champions, analysts, and business units to resolve data issues at source and align processes.
  • Document technical processes and ensure knowledge transfer for risk mitigation and succession planning.
  • Serve as the technical escalation point for complex SQL/data issues in production.

    Required Skills and Qualifications

    • Strong experience in SQL Server and data operations.
    • Proficiency in managing and optimizing SQL-based systems, data extraction, and integration processes.
    • Solid understanding of data warehousing principles, including star schema design.
    • Experience with automation, process optimization, and system scalability.
    • Experience with Microsoft Fabric is an advantage.
    • Advanced Excel skills, including pivot tables, lookup functions, Power Query, and data reconciliation.
    • Proven experience in business rule documentation and data quality validation.

      Preferred Skills

      • Previous experience in the insurance industry is a plus.
      • Strong collaboration skills, able to work closely with analysts, developers, and business stakeholders.
      • Excellent problem-solving abilities with high attention to detail.
      • Proactive, adaptable, and solutions-oriented mindset.
      • Strong documentation and knowledge-transfer practices.

        What We Offer

        • Competitive market-related salary.
        • Opportunity to take ownership of strategic data operations within the company.
        • Exposure to modern data platforms and enterprise data practices.
        • Professional growth and leadership development.
        • A collaborative, innovative, and client-focused workplace.
        • Flexibility with hybrid working options (Gauteng or Cape Town).

        How to Apply

          • Submit your CV online in absolute confidence, ensuring all your contact details are included, such as:
            • Mobile number
            • Personal email address
          • Alternatively, contact us directly for an informal discussion about the role.

          Important Note:
          If you are not contacted within 3 working days, please assume your application has been unsuccessful on this occasion. However, we may reach out regarding similar vacancies in the future.

              Note to Candidates

              At HR Partner, we specialize in matching top talent with leading companies across various industries. Our team is dedicated to helping professionals like you find the perfect career opportunity. We are passionate about building lasting relationships with both candidates and clients to ensure a successful recruitment process.

              Confidentiality Statement

              We understand the importance of confidentiality and are committed to maintaining the privacy of both candidates and clients throughout the recruitment process. Rest assured, your application will be handled with the utmost care and confidentiality.

              Application Process

              Once you apply, our team will review your qualifications and, if there’s a potential fit, we’ll reach out to you for a preliminary discussion. Should your profile align with the client’s needs, we’ll guide you through the interview process and provide support every step of the way.

              By applying for this role, you consent to your details being shared with HR Partner. For more information on how we handle your personal data, please refer to our Candidate Privacy Policy available on our website.

              Why Work With a Recruitment Agency?

              Partnering with a recruitment agency like ours means you get access to exclusive job opportunities that may not be advertised elsewhere. We also provide valuable career advice, resume tips, and interview coaching to help you succeed.

              Follow Us

              Stay updated on new job openings and recruitment tips by following us on LinkedIn


              Level : Senior

              Employment Equity : EE

              Package : Market Related

              Full-Time

              Contact Details :

              Kas Govender
              Phone : (087) 092 9481
              Reference : KG-HRP1
              Job ID : MH3-HRP01


              Apply Now


              Similar Posts

              Featured Image
              Senior Finance Manager
              Gauteng, Gauteng
              Finance Full-Time

              An Established Insurance Company with over 25 years of experience in nontraditional sectors has the following exciting opportunity: Senior Finance Manager

              View
              Featured Image
              Senior Data Analyst
              Gauteng, Gauteng
              Data Analyst Full-Time

              An Established Insurance Company with over 25 years of experience in nontraditional sectors has the following exciting opportunity: Senior Data Analyst

              View